How much does GLP-1 treatment cost?
Brand-name (Wegovy / Zepbound) without insurance runs $1,000-$1,400/mo. Telehealth programs are commonly $250-$550/mo. Compounded semaglutide starts as low as $179/mo.
Is GLP-1 covered by insurance?
Coverage varies by plan. Most large employer plans now cover GLP-1 for obesity if BMI ≥ 30 (or ≥ 27 with comorbidities). Prior authorization is usually required.
Brand-name vs compounded — which is right for me?
Brand-name (Wegovy, Zepbound) is FDA-approved and consistent. Compounded versions are made by 503A/503B pharmacies, often cheaper but less regulated. After the FDA's 2026 proposal to restrict compounded semaglutide, supply is becoming uncertain — choose certified clinics.
